Output 5b0587629a63930dcf28183cde6ed14f8b289b016378387199035d2d55c5f345:3

value
17104907294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2faf0c80e1e0bd5195ee4fb0202d339eaa607af1 OP_EQUAL
address
MCFHh42Q2kveqRBYXdcFm4FAHNv81coXet
transaction
5b0587629a63930dcf28183cde6ed14f8b289b016378387199035d2d55c5f345
spent
true